Washing Machines, Dryers, Dishwashers, Fridges, Others in the Global Smart Appliances Market:
In the realm of Global Smart Appliances, washing machines have undergone significant transformations. These smart washing machines are equipped with Wi-Fi connectivity, allowing users to control and monitor their laundry cycles remotely via smartphone apps. They come with features like automatic detergent dispensing, load sensing, and energy-efficient cycles that adjust based on the weight and type of fabric. This not only saves time but also reduces water and energy consumption, making them an eco-friendly choice. Similarly, smart dryers complement these washing machines by offering features such as moisture sensors that prevent over-drying, thereby protecting clothes and conserving energy. Users can receive notifications when the drying cycle is complete, ensuring that clothes are not left in the dryer for too long, which can lead to wrinkles. Dishwashers in the smart appliance category are designed to offer superior cleaning performance with minimal water usage. They come with sensors that detect the level of dirt and adjust the washing cycle accordingly. Some models even allow users to start or schedule wash cycles remotely, ensuring that dishes are cleaned at the most convenient times. Smart fridges have become a centerpiece in modern kitchens, offering features like internal cameras that let users see the contents without opening the door, thus reducing energy loss. They can also track expiration dates and suggest recipes based on available ingredients. Additionally, smart fridges can be integrated with virtual assistants, allowing users to add items to shopping lists or set reminders through voice commands. Beyond these, the Global Smart Appliances Market includes a variety of other products such as smart ovens, which offer precise temperature control and cooking presets for different recipes. These ovens can be controlled remotely, allowing users to preheat or adjust cooking settings from anywhere. Smart air conditioners and heaters are also part of this market, providing energy-efficient climate control solutions that can be adjusted based on user preferences and schedules. Overall, the integration of smart technology into these appliances not only enhances their functionality but also contributes to a more sustainable and convenient lifestyle.

Global Smart Appliances Market Outlook:
The global market for smart appliances was valued at $24 billion in 2024, and it is anticipated to expand significantly, reaching an estimated $51.85 billion by 2031. This growth trajectory repres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.8% over the forecast period. This impressive growth can be attributed to several factors, including the increasing consumer demand for energy-efficient and convenient home solutions, advancements in IoT technology, and the rising adoption of smart home ecosystems.
